Microneedle patches present a cutting-edge approach to drug delivery. These miniature needles, often made of biocompatible materials, invade the skin's surface, delivering therapeutic agents directly into the dermal layer. Once deployed, these microneedles dissolve leaving behind the medication, minimizing pain and discomfort associated with traditional injections. This effective technology holds immense opportunity for a broad spectrum of applications, from treating chronic conditions to delivering vaccines.

Dissolving microneedle patches present a promising strategy to deliver therapeutics. To maximize their efficacy, careful consideration of the manufacturing process is crucial. This involves identifying key parameters that influence patch structure and degradation kinetics. Through systematic process refinement, manufacturers can guarantee consistent performance of the final product, ultimately driving to improved patient outcomes.
- Critical process steps that necessitate optimization include:
- Tip fabrication: Achieving uniform needle size, shape, and density is essential for consistent drug delivery.
- Substrate material selection and processing: The choice of adhesive must ensure proper adhesion while enabling controlled dissolution kinetics.
- Handling: Proper packaging and storage parameters are crucial for preserving patch quality throughout its shelf life.
Advancing Dissolving Microneedle Technology
Dissolving microneedles are emerging as a revolutionary approach to drug delivery and medical treatments. These tiny needles, typically made from biocompatible polymers, can precisely deliver therapeutics through the skin without causing significant discomfort. The dissolving nature of these microneedles eliminates the need for removal, reducing patient burden. This technology holds immense opportunity for a wide range of applications, including vaccinations, dermal treatments, and even pain management.
Affordable and accessible manufacturing processes are crucial for making dissolving microneedle technology widely utilized. Researchers are constantly exploring novel fabrication methods to reduce production costs while maintaining the efficacy of these microneedles.
Furthermore, ongoing research is focused on improving the design and functionality of dissolving microneedles. Scientists are investigating new biomaterials and needle configurations to deliver therapeutics more accurately.

Personalized Dissolving Microneedle Patches for Precise Therapeutics
Microneedle patches have emerged as a innovative drug delivery system due to their ability to efficiently deliver therapeutics through the skin. These microneedles, typically made from biocompatible materials like hyaluronic acid, are designed to dissolve subtly upon contact with the skin, releasing the payload at the target site. By personalizing both the composition of the microneedles and the therapeutic payload, researchers can enhance drug delivery for individualized patient needs.
This approach offers several benefits over traditional methods of drug administration. Microneedle patches are comfortable, reducing the risk of discomfort and infection associated with injections. They also allow for sustained drug release, potentially leading to better outcomes.
Furthermore, microneedle patches can be readily applied at home by patients, promoting self-medication and improved patient adherence. This technology holds immense potential for the control of a wide range of diseases, as well as general health issues.
